Understanding the Factors Affecting Range

Determining the range of a Cessna or Beechcraft aircraft involves considering several variables beyond just the type of aircraft. These factors include the amount of fuel in the tanks, the fuel consumption rate of the engine, the loaded weight of the aircraft, the density altitude, wind conditions, the center of gravity position, and numerous other elements that influence the aircraft's performance.

Factors such as fuel load, engine size, gross aircraft weight, density altitude, wind direction and speed, and the airplane's center of gravity all play key roles in determining range. The more precise the conditions are known, the closer the calculated range will be to the actual range of the aircraft.

The Cessna 172 Skyhawk - A Case Study

The Cessna 172 Skyhawk is a popular single-engine four-seat general aviation aircraft produced by Cessna Aircraft Company. With over 43,500 units built, it is the most common aircraft in the world. Its cruise speed is approximately 125 mph and its range is 675 miles, or 587 nautical miles (nm) and 1,100 kilometers (km).

Key metrics for the Cessna 172 Skyhawk include a takeoff distance of 1,630 feet (497 meters), ground roll of 960 feet (293 meters), and landing distance of 1,335 feet (407 meters). These figures are critical for pilots to understand in order to safely operate the aircraft under various conditions.
